This card features one of our 2010 Sale-a-bration stamps, "Vintage Labels" which I've seen samples of popping up everywhere in blogland. I tried to do something a little bit different.

I have stamped the oval image 3 times on white CS and then punched them out with the wide oval punch. I then just lined them up along the side and adhered a piece of DS paper over the top. So quick and easy!! Doesn't it make a great border pattern! Then to continue the oval theme I then grabbed my small oval punch and punched a variety of "petals" from the same papers to create my flower. The greeting is also from the Vintage Labels set, I have punched this out with our 1" circle punch. A piece of white grosgrain ribbon and it's done!
